Damascus (Intl) vs Oklahoma City, Oklahoma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Damascus (Intl), Syria and Oklahoma City, Oklahoma, Usa is approximately 10,998 km or 6,834 mi.
  • To reach Damascus (Intl) in this distance one would set out from Oklahoma City, Oklahoma bearing 37.3°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Damascus (Intl) bearing 143.7° or SE .
  • Damascus (Intl) has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Oklahoma City, Oklahoma has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Damascus (Intl) is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Oklahoma City, Oklahoma is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 1.1 °C (2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.2 °C (9.4°F) less in Damascus (Intl). The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 703.6 mm (27.7 in) less which is equivalent to 703.6 l/m² (17.27 US gal/ft²) or 7,036,000 l/ha (752,195 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2° higher in Damascus (Intl) than in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ma.
